12. Information for the Facility Drive
12.1 Safety Instructions
• Do not allow children to play with the ED 100/250 or
its adjustment and control equipment.
• Keep remote controls out of the reach of children.
• The ED 100/250 must be protected against water and
other liquids.
12.2 Inspection and Acceptance
The ED 100/250 must be inspected and, if necessary,
maintained by a competent expert before being
commissioned for the first time and as required, but at least
once per year.
Inspection and acceptance using the inspection book must
be performed by a person trained by DORMA.
The results must be documented and kept in a safe place by
the facility drive for at least one year.
We advise concluding a maintenance contract with
DORMA.
12.3 Maintenance
Maintenance work may be performed only when the system
is de-energized (switch off the fuse).
Other notices and specifications on using the ED 100/250
on fire and smoke doors can be found in the data sheet on
using hold-open systems.
The following parts are wear parts and must be checked
once per year and replaced if necessary:
• Arm
• Slide shoe
• Slide channel
Only genuine spare parts may be used.
12.4 Care
Cleaning work may be performed only when the system
is de-energized. Pull out the mains plug or, if using a
permanent power supply, switch off the fuse.
The ED 100/250 can be cleaned with a damp cloth and
commercial cleaning agents.
Scouring agents should not be used, as they could damage
the surface finish.
Ensure that no water or other liquids drop on or into the
ED 100/250.
Never stick metal objects into the ED 100/250’s openings;
otherwise, there is a risk of electric shock.
12.5 Dismantling, Recycling and Disposal
Dismantling takes place in reverse order to the sequence
outlined in the installation instructions and must be
performed by competent staff.
De-energize the product before dismantling it.
Dispose of the product in an environmentally
friendly manner. Electronic parts and batteries
must not be disposed of along with domestic
refuse.
Dispose of it in the acceptance and collection
points set up for this purpose.
Observe the national statutory provisions which apply to you!
